About
The third track on Emma Blackery’s second studio album is a cover of “How Soon Is Now?” by The Smiths.
The lyrics of the original stayed the same.
Blackery revealed that some of the lyrics can relate to living in the public eye: “I always loved the line ‘I am human and I need to be loved just like everybody else does’ but it takes on a different meaning when you put yourself in the public eye and face a ton of criticism – poor me, eh? But people do forget we’re humans at the end of the day.”
Blackery said that she first heard the t.A.T.u in 2002:“ How Soon Is Now? – This is a cover of a song originally by The Smiths, but the first time I heard it was in 2002 when t.A.T.u did a cover of it. I took the idea to my partner who helped me develop it into the heaviest song I’ve recorded so far.”
